Description:

Providing support to ensure compliance with the pharmacy 340B program. Works closely with pharmacy staff, software companies, wholesalers, and pharmaceutical manufacturers. Participates in the ongoing maintenance of program policies and procedures. Maintains required 340B program records. Performs audits to ensure compliance with policy and/or regulatory requirements. This position will specialize in the following areas: finance, audit, maintenance/IT, and/or contracts/compliance.

General Requirements:

  • Bachelor's degree with a focus on accounting, finance, information technology, business, or related field. Bachelor’s degree must be completed within one year of starting in the position. 

  • At least two (2) years of work experience consisting of accounting, finance, information technology, business management, or related roles. 

  • 340B University Certification required within three months of starting in position.
